Honfleur

Honfleur is a town surrounding a beautiful little 17th-century harbour in , . It is still active as a fishing port and marina. The town has preserved many historic and traditional buildings and houses some interesting museums, churches and monuments.

Bridge
The is a cable-stayed road bridge that spans the river linking to in Normandy, northern France. Its total length is 2,143.21 metres – 856 metres between the two piers.
